I hope you know why you want to use this scheme.</div><div><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">With this scheme, an auxiliary variable is associated to each CV, and when the biasing potential is added, it is defined as function of the auxiliary variables rather than of the CVs. The auxiliary variable behaves as additional degree of freedom. Therefore, an inertial mass is associated to it and its dynamics is determined by integrating the same type of equations of motion as for all the other degrees of freedom. The variable is coupled to the corresponding CV through a harmonic potential, and the forces acting on it are those derived from the harmonic potential and from the MTD biasing potential, when it is present. </span></div><div><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">input section, two additional parameters are needed, which are the mass of the auxiliary variable and the coupling constant for the harmonic potential: lambda.</span></div><div><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">A temperature is associated to the auxiliary variables and can be controlled by temperature rescaling. The use of thermostats for such few degrees of freedom is questionable. The Lagrangian MTD formalism is used in order to better control the kinetics of the CV. This control is obtained through the coupled to the auxiliary variables, whose dynamics depends on the mass and the temperature, besides the intensity of two contribution to the force. Hence, by tuning properly the coupling constant and the mass, the desired effect can be obtained. This might become important in order to collect the correct probability distribution in the configurations space defined by the CV, it is important that the system visits all the accessible conformations. </span></div><div><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;"><br /></span></div><div><font color="#333333" face="Arial, sans-serif"><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51);">If lambda =0 or very small, METAVAR and CV are not coupled and METAVAR is a rather parameter moved only by the MTD potential and the kinetic term. If lambda large (1 is large) METAVAR=CV and there is no point of running Lagrangian MTD.</span></font></div><div><font color="#333333" face="Arial, sans-serif"><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51);"><br /></span></font></div><div><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">When such Lagrangian scheme is used more columns appear in the </span><span title="COLlective VARiable" style="cursor: help; border-bottom-width: 1px; border-bottom-style: dotted; border-bottom-color: currentcolor; ca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">COLVAR</span><span style="caret-color: rgb(51, 51, 51); color: rgb(51, 51, 51); font-family: Arial, sans-serif;">, which contain all the relevant information.
